Edinburgh lost against Whiteland back in November of 2022,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Tuesday. The Edinburgh Lancers took a 48-35 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Whiteland Warriors. The loss continues a trend for the Lancers in their matchups with the Warriors: they've now lost four in a row.
When it comes to explaining why Edinburgh lost, don't look at Kenna Streeval. Despite the final result, she had 20 points along with six rebounds and three steals. Streeval has been hot recently, having posted two or more steals the last three times she's played.
Sophia Dyer had a dynamite game for Whiteland, dropping a double-double on 20 points and 16 rebounds. The dominant performance also gave Dyer a new career-high in offensive rebounds (nine). Sarah Gilmour was another key player, earning six points along with nine rebounds and two steals.
Edinburgh's defeat dropped their record down to 3-2. As for Whiteland, the win got them back to even at 2-2.
Edinburgh has already played their next matchup, a 61-12 victory against Traders Point Christian on the 20th. As for Whiteland,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next game, a 53-42 loss against Franklin Community on the 21st.
